Abstract

4-Amino-6-arylmethyl/tert-butyl-3-mercapto-1, 2, 4-triazin-5 (4H)-ones (1) were condensed with arylfuroic acids (2) to yield 7-(5-aryl-2-furyl)-3-arylmethyl/tert-butyl-4H-1, 3, 4-thiadiazolo [2, 3-c]-1, 2, 4-triazin-4-ones (3). The newly synthesized compounds exhibited antibacterial activity comparable to that of nitrofurazone. In addition, two compounds displayed in vitro antitumor activity with moderate growth inhibition against a panel of 60 tumor cell lines.
